Summary
The National Park Service (NPS) is seeking contractors for the replacement of deteriorated gutter systems on 12 buildings located within the Big South Fork National River and Recreation Area, spanning Kentucky and Tennessee. This project aims to prevent structural damage and protect public assets by installing new seamless aluminum gutters and downspouts. The work is set to be performed under a firm fixed price contract, with a total small business set-aside, making it an ideal opportunity for small contractors specializing in construction and maintenance services. Interested bidders should be prepared to demonstrate their capability to manage the installation of gutter systems while adhering to safety and environmental compliance standards.
